From the second link you posted:
Parts list:
1 arduino
2 12V relays (to use their coil, or just find 2 similar coils)
2 push buttons
4 meters of lamp cord
A power bank and usb cable to feed the Arduino.
Then program the arduino to give the correct number of pulses on the front and the back sensor to simulate 30 km/h.
Whilst the front push button is pushed, interrupt the signal to the front coil 5 times per second for 1/10th of a second. Do the same for the rear push button.
As well as the parts shown in the parts list in post #3, you will need two transistors or MOSFETs to switch the relay coils, and two flyback diodes to connect across the relay coils.

The time constants for the rotation speed of the wheel gives about 420 Hz for the pulse rate, check my maths... but also tell me the ABS sensor has
OK, it's officially too hot for this just now, but I did see the sensor is reading reluctor gear teeth, so to verify or correct the given code we'd need to also know how many teeth there are.
The code is straightforward and adjustable. it might benefit from a bit more compile time caculations and rely on some directly known manifest constants like speed, wheel diameter and number of reluctor teeth on the sensor wheel.
